canónigos
"Canónigos" refers to lamb's lettuce (a type of leafy green) or canons (clergy members) in English, depending on the context.
In this sentence, 'canónigos' refers to clergy members or officials serving in a religious institution, showcasing its ecclesiastical use.
Los canónigos del monasterio se reunieron para decidir los próximos pasos.
The canons of the monastery gathered to decide the next steps.
Here, 'canónigos' is used to refer to lamb's lettuce, a type of salad green, demonstrating its culinary context.
Para la ensalada de hoy, necesitamos canónigos frescos del mercado.
For today's salad, we need fresh lamb's lettuce from the market.
